Keep places under your home clear don't shop items that can lessen the ventilation space under the house.

If you are building a new home, certain construction procedures and materials can reduce the termite risk considerably.

The Building Code of Australia requires that all new houses and extensions have a termite management program in place in most areas (except Tasmania, where the termite risk is negligible). Homes built after July 1995 must have a'durable notice' of treatment fixed into a prominent position in the building (near the meter box or the entrance to a crawl space), listing the:.

If you're building a new home or doing a substantial renovation, be sure to put in appropriate physical or chemical barriers. A few can be retrofitted but it's simpler to install them during construction.

Termite shields (also known as ant caps) don't prevent termite activity but bring it into the open, since it's easier to discover their mud shelter tubes on the metal caps.

Woven stainless steel mesh or finely graded stone particles can be installed in a concrete slab and cavity walls around pipe openings and the like, so termites can't undergo these concealed entry points.

Composite systems such as chemically treated plastic or cloth sheets contain chemicals that will degrade over time, unlike actual physical barriers.

Reticulation systems involve piping fitted under slabs and around the borders of a building with access points for injection of insecticide.

Chemical barriers are applied under and around a concrete slab or around the building piers or footings.

Synthetic pyrethroids such as permethrin or bifenthrin are generally less hazardous than many of the earlier insecticides which were banned in most areas of Australia in the mid 1990s.

Fipronil and imidacloprid are particularly effective against termites since they are non-repellant. This means the termites will travel through the zone without detecting the compound and return to the colony, therefore contaminating other termites.

Arsenic trioxide dust is a really poisonous substance and a confirmed carcinogen for humans. It was commonly utilized in the past in termite dusting processes but has been replaced with less toxic insect growth regulators (IGRs) such as triflumuron. This distinctive blue powder is quite effective, but might require somewhat longer than arsenic dust to wipe out a colony.

This is a less toxic but more costly alternative that will require routine maintenance. Monitoring and bait stations use very tiny web amounts of a low-toxic IGR which has an effect on the termite's exoskeleton and kills them without harming other animals or humans.

The insect manager places a baiting station (or several) in the vicinity of the house, usually in-ground.

The station is checked regularly, repositioned if needed and when termites are found, bait is inserted to replenish the station.

The kittens accept the bait back to their nest and spread it through grooming, till the colony has been eventually wiped out.

There is no guarantee the termites will really find the lure, so it is generally not a fantastic idea to use a monitoring and bait station as the only approach to pest control management.

The normal cost of a termite treatment is estimated at around $1300 to $1500 plus potentially several thousand dollars for repairing damage to the building. Should you need termite treatment:

Phone several pest managers before committing to one you're unlikely to receive detailed information or a particular price on the phone, however you ought to be able to find a general impression about the company, their termite treatment and a range of prices you can expect.

Compare the optionsquotes, quotations and professionalism of the a variety of pest managers and choose the company that you're most comfortable with.

Consider the sort of solutions that the treatment will supply the least expensive quote might only rid you of termites in the brief period while page some more expensive integrated approach provides much better protection against future termite attacks.

Can they have a current licence and up-to-date professional indemnity and public liability insurance certificates

Will the pest inspector also do the termite treatment, if one is required If not, how experienced is the person Who's doing the termite treatment

Will they match, or exceed, the requirements of the Australian Standard (AS4349.3 provides guidelines for inspecting buildings for timber insects; AS3660.2 copes with termite management in and around existing buildings and structures).

How long will the inspection take (An average house should take just two to three hours to inspect, including the period that the inspector spends discussing the issues with you.)
